当前位置: 首页 > backend >正文

maven install时报错:【无效的目标发行版: 17】

在很多次运行项目前的maven install时,我总是遇到无效的目标发行版: 17的问题,解决过之后就又忘了怎么解决,浪费了很多时间。。
今天把他总结一下,如图报错:
在这里插入图片描述

解决方法

在这里插入图片描述
注意:

如果只想解决这个项目的问题,而不是永久解决的话。那么直接取消勾选jdk17然后执行clean --- install即可!,不需要进行后续的操作了

这里的profiles是在settings-xml中设置过的,忘了之前看的谁的视频配置过这里(似乎是这样)。打开Maven安装目录的/conf/settings.xml,查看是否有中是否有profile的设置jdk.如图
在这里插入图片描述
注释掉之后
在这里插入图片描述
保存
返回项目中,点击maven的clean,会发现profiles的jdk已经取消勾选,再进行install,出现【build success】
取消勾选了jdk-17
构建成功
虽然解决方法很简单,但是不知道缘由真的很让人崩溃

http://www.xdnf.cn/news/3652.html

相关文章:

  • 多模态大模型轻量化探索-视觉大模型SAM(Segment Anything Model)
  • C++11新特性_标准库_智能指针_std::weak_ptr
  • MATLAB技巧——norm和vecnorm两个函数讲解与辨析
  • Linux的环境变量
  • “会话技术”——Cookie_(2/2)原理与使用细节
  • [更新完毕]2025五一杯C题五一杯数学建模思路代码文章教学:社交媒体平台用户分析问题
  • Linux 信号
  • 反射机制补充
  • 滥用绑定变量导致Oracle实例宕机
  • Python数据结构与算法
  • [面试]SoC验证工程师面试常见问题(一)
  • AE脚本 关键帧缓入缓出曲线调节工具 Flow v1.5.0 Win/Mac
  • 使用 Tesseract 实现藏文OCR
  • 2025eBay母亲节消费图谱:非标商品5倍溢价背后的情感经济革命
  • Codeforces Round 1022 (Div. 2) D. Needle in a Numstack(二分)
  • 深入解析C++11基于范围的for循环:更优雅的容器遍历方式
  • 系统思考与第一性原理
  • sizeof的用途
  • 第 6 篇:AVL 树与 SB 树:不同维度的平衡探索 (对比项)
  • Redis源码阅读(一)跳表
  • P2196 [NOIP 1996 提高组] 挖地雷
  • Dify 安装 使用
  • 算法笔记.分解质因数
  • pytorch自然语言处理(NLP)
  • 一些读入时需要用到getchar()的时机
  • 微服务中组件扫描(ComponentScan)的工作原理
  • 序列数据(Sequential Data)​​:按顺序排列的动态信息载体
  • 深入拆解 MinerU 解析处理流程
  • 如何在linux服务器下载gitee上的模型
  • 【点对点协议(PPP)全解析】从原理到工程实践